Which item is essential for daily maintenance checks on the LPWS control panel?

Explanation:
Daily maintenance checks rely on the status signals that appear directly on the control panel to show whether the system is healthy and ready. Lamps and indicators on Local Control Stations and Local Control Consoles give immediate feedback about power, faults, alarms, and interlocks. This quick visual readout lets you confirm proper operation at a glance and spot issues that need attention, making these indicators essential for daily checks. The other items—fuel filter, cooling fan, and hydraulic reservoir—are important components, but they aren’t what you rely on from the control panel for everyday status verification; you’d inspect or service them as part of broader maintenance or if a fault is indicated, not as part of the daily indicator check.
